Understanding Forestry Mulching and Its Significance
Forestry mulching is an advanced land management technique that combines clearing, grinding, and mulching vegetation in a single, efficient process. Unlike traditional land clearing methods, which may involve bulldozers, chainsaws, and multiple steps, forestry mulching uses specialized equipment to reduce trees, brush, and undergrowth into mulch directly on site. This process not only saves time and labor but also contributes to soil health, erosion control, and sustainable land management.

Equipment and Technology Used in Forestry Mulching
Successful forestry mulching relies heavily on specialized machinery. Forestry mulchers are equipped with heavy-duty cutting heads, rotating drums, or flails designed to grind and shred trees, shrubs, and thick underbrush. These machines come in various sizes, from compact models suitable for residential properties to larger industrial-grade mulchers used for extensive forestry or land development projects.
Technological advancements in forestry mulching equipment have improved safety, efficiency, and versatility. Modern machines feature advanced hydraulics, reinforced cutting teeth, and precise control systems that allow operators to navigate challenging terrain while performing simultaneous clearing and mulching. Environmental and Soil Benefits of Forestry Mulching
One of the key advantages of forestry mulching is its positive impact on the environment and soil health. As vegetation is shredded into mulch, it decomposes naturally, returning nutrients to the soil and improving its fertility. This organic layer enhances soil structure, increases water retention, and reduces erosion by protecting the ground from rainfall and wind impact.
Additionally, forestry mulching minimizes disruption to the surrounding ecosystem. Unlike traditional land clearing, which often involves removing roots and disturbing soil layers, mulching leaves root systems intact, supporting natural regrowth and reducing soil compaction. By promoting soil health and ecological balance, forestry mulching offers a sustainable approach to managing forests, fields, and overgrown properties.
Applications of Forestry Mulching in Land Management
Forestry mulching is widely used in land management for a variety of purposes. Some of the most common applications include:
1.
Wildfire Prevention: Clearing dense underbrush and creating firebreaks reduces fuel load and minimizes the risk of uncontrolled wildfires.
2.
Land Development: Preparing land for construction or agricultural use without extensive excavation or removal of organic material.
3.
Trail and Path Creation: Maintaining trails, access roads, and recreational areas by efficiently clearing vegetation while preserving soil structure.
4.
Habitat Restoration: Removing invasive plant species and promoting the growth of native vegetation in ecologically sensitive areas.
5.
Agricultural Preparation: Converting overgrown pastures or fields into usable farmland while enriching the soil with natural mulch.

Techniques and Best Practices in Forestry Mulching
Effective forestry mulching requires a combination of proper technique, equipment use, and safety measures. Operators should begin by assessing the site, identifying trees, brush, and obstacles, and planning the mulching path to maximize efficiency. Cutting and grinding in layers, starting from the top and working downward, ensures thorough mulch production while maintaining control over debris and terrain.
Proper spacing and systematic movement prevent unnecessary damage to surrounding plants and soil. In addition, monitoring mulch depth and distribution is crucial to avoid excessive accumulation, which could smother desirable vegetation or hinder natural drainage. Cost and Efficiency Advantages of Forestry Mulching
Forestry mulching offers several economic and efficiency benefits over traditional land clearing methods. By combining cutting, grinding, and mulching into a single process, labor and equipment costs are significantly reduced. The process also eliminates the need for hauling debris off-site, saving time and reducing disposal expenses.
Moreover, forestry mulching minimizes soil disruption, reducing the need for subsequent grading, landscaping, or erosion control measures.
